Antigua: A Jewel of the Caribbean

Known for its pristine beaches and historical sites, Antigua is a standout destination on your Caribbean cruise itinerary. Here’s why a stop in Antigua should be one of the highlights of your journey.

Must-See Attractions

  • Nelson's Dockyard: A UNESCO World Heritage site, this restored 18th-century British naval yard presents a blend of history and breathtaking views.
  • Stingray City: Experience the thrill of swimming with stingrays in their natural habitat, ideal for families and adventurous spirits alike.
  • Devil's Bridge: A natural rock arch known for its stunning vistas is a perfect spot for nature photography enthusiasts.

For those interested in local culture, visiting Antigua also means experiencing its vibrant festivals, delicious local cuisine, and welcoming island hospitality.

Understanding Cruise Pricing and Booking

Pricing for Caribbean cruises can vary widely based on factors such as the type of cabin, season, and special promotions. Given the anticipated demand in 2026, it’s advisable to book early to secure the best rates.

  • Early Booking Discounts: Many cruise lines offer up to a 20% discount for early reservations. Booking 6-9 months in advance is often recommended.
  • Off-Peak Travel: Traveling during the offseason (May to November) can often result in lower prices, though one must consider the Caribbean hurricane season.
  • All-Inclusive Packages: These can provide added value by bundling excursions, dining, and onboard activities into one package, reducing out-of-pocket costs during your trip.

Cruise Lines and Ships

In 2026, major cruise lines like Royal Caribbean, Carnival, and Norwegian Cruise Line offer diverse itineraries and shipboard experiences. Here’s how they differ:

  • Royal Caribbean: Known for its innovative ships featuring zip lines, surfing simulators, and Broadway-style shows.
  • Carnival: Often referred to as the “Fun Ship” line, it boasts lively onboard festivities, appealing to families and younger crowds.
  • Norwegian Cruise Line: Offers flexible “Freestyle Cruising” with no fixed dining times and a relaxed onboard dress code.

Travel Considerations and Tips

For a smooth cruise experience, consider the following important details:

  • Passport and Documentation: Ensure your passport is valid for at least six months beyond your return date, and verify any visa requirements.
  • Travel Insurance: In 2026, there is an increased emphasis on travel insurance due to unpredictable global health situations. It’s wise to cover any potential medical issues, trip cancellations, or lost luggage.
  • Packing Essentials: Pack versatile clothing suited for both tropical weather and onboard evening events, along with essentials like sunscreen, swimsuits, and hats.
